Why Traditional Guard Management Tools Fail?
Before discussing the advantages of such a tech-filled patrol tracking solution, it is essential to understand why the traditional methods of security workforce management are failing.
1. No Real-Time Tracking
Traditionally, security monitoring was dependent on spreadsheets and, in others, software that is almost obsolete. Being terribly lacking in any real visibility into guard activity does leave room for not timely resolving issues at hand.
2. False Reporting
Manual logging for patrols would always allow for errors or even falsified records. A guard can report completion of his rounds even if he has skipped certain checkpoints.
3. Slow Incident Reaction
Timely response is of the essence when a security threat is raised; an hour late in the response can cost dearly! There would be no quick alert to the supervisor before a situation escalates without intervention by a proactive system.
Key Benefits of a Guard Tour Patrol System
1. Real-Time GPS Tracking
A handsome solution that employs GPS to track minute movements of security officers that make certain assigned routes are taken and they are intervened upon when deviating from a patrol area.
2. Automated Reporting for Greater Transparency
Automated logs eliminate all paperwork and human error. Reports are generated at once and stored in a common system, guaranteeing that all patrols are recorded accurately. The reports can be called upon at any time for audit, client meetings, or internal review.
3. Geofencing for Security
Geofencing creates alerts for managers once guards enter or leave a forbidden area by enforcing virtual boundaries around high-risk zones. This technology enforces compliance with security protocols and provides an extra layer of safety.
4. Incident Reporting & Response
Advanced systems allow security personnel to report incidents via a mobile app directly. Guards can report anything out of order, like an unauthorized entry with an attached picture of equipment malfunction or hazards, immediately lethargizing the supervisors to provide help if necessary.
5. Accountability through NFC & QR Codes
Many modern patrol solutions have incorporated the use of NFC (Near Field Communication) and QR codes for checkpoint scanning. Guards must scan unique tags to confirm their presence. Thus, decreasing the chance of missed patrols and increasing trustworthiness.
6. Efficient Resource Utilization with AI-Driven Insights
AI analyses patrol data to locate inefficiencies. If a given route consistently incurs problems, AI-based analysis can suggest modifications to improve coverage and resource allocation.
7. Two-Way Communication for Seamless Coordination
Security personnel need to always communicate with their supervisors, especially during emergencies. Integrated messaging and voice communication build a bridge for real-time coordination to ensure quick response times during threats.
8. Shift Scheduling & Workforce Optimization
A smart system does not merely facilitate patrol tracking; it also offers built-in scheduling tools. Managers can utilize these tools for everything from assigning shifts and monitoring attendance to preventing conflicting schedules—all within one dashboard.
9. Data Security and Cloud-Based Accessibility
Digital reports enjoy cloud security, unlike paper logs. This way, sensitive security data is secured under protection and can be accessed from anywhere, offering flexibility for the managers overseeing various sites.
10. Compliance with Industry Regulations
These include BS7858 screening for security personnel vetting, which security firms and corporate establishments must comply with. Smart patrol solutions assist organizations in meeting such regulation requisites by providing clear audit trails and transparency.

The Right Security Monitoring System: Choosing the Best
When choosing a security guard patrol tracking system, some factors are to be considered:
User-Friendliness: The system must be very easy for both guards and supervisors to understand and use.
Scalability: It must fit any kind of facility and different security needs.
Integration: The solution must have the ability to integrate with other parts of longstanding security infrastructures, such as CCTVs and access control solutions.
